Specimen(s):
Urine
Minimum:
10 mL random urine; no preservatives are acceptable.
Testing Schedule:
Weekly
Reference Range:
No monoclonal proteins detected.
Comments:
Electrophoresis and professional interpretation is cancelled if total
urine protein is less than 20 mg/dL or if ordered within 7 days of a
previous order.
Includes an interpretative pathologist report. The concentration of monoclonal protein is not reported in random urine samples.
Urine protein electrophoresis methodology switched from traditional gel electrophoresis to capillary electrophoresis on November 1, 2012.
